Output 81e275d00ab07b658c6b88f952c9d808d9c8101c9d88e85f797627d22365ed8b:2

value
103900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77b88aaefc1cd3e32c40bd79c4820bb6cc8ed34e OP_EQUAL
address
3Cc3QZCSB7FTFX9bLqSz56jVdQGKoSfr4n
transaction
81e275d00ab07b658c6b88f952c9d808d9c8101c9d88e85f797627d22365ed8b
spent
true